NextTrip Inc. Reports Q2 2026 Financial Results: A Transformative Journey

Last updated: October 15, 2025
Taurigo

NextTrip Inc., a prominent player in the travel technology sector, has released its financial results for the second quarter of 2026, revealing a period marked by significant growth and strategic initiatives. The company, which rebranded from Sigma Additive Solutions following its acquisition of NextTrip Holdings, Inc. in late 2023, continues to enhance its offerings through innovative solutions and strategic partnerships.

1. Strong Revenue Growth Amidst Challenges

For the quarter ending August 31, 2026, NextTrip reported revenues of $757,648, a 390% increase from $154,498 in the same period last year. This remarkable growth is largely attributed to the company’s focus on group travel-related revenues and commission income from bookings via Five Star Alliance. Despite the positive revenue trajectory, the company's operating expenses surged to $3,368,452, resulting in an operating loss of $3,200,000.

Breakdown of Financial Performance

The company's income statement for Q2 2026 highlights the following key figures:

  • Net Income: -$2.89M
  • Total Revenue: $757.6K
  • Operating Expenses: $3.96M
  • Cost of Revenue: $592K

While NextTrip's revenue growth is commendable, it is accompanied by higher operational costs, primarily due to increased stock options and professional service expenses, leading to a net loss from continuing operations of $2,898,155 for the quarter.

2. Balance Sheet Insights

As of August 31, 2026, NextTrip's balance sheet indicates substantial growth in assets, which now total $13.90 million, compared to $4.88 million a year earlier. This growth is primarily driven by an increase in intangible assets and long-term investments.

Key Balance Sheet Highlights

  • Total Assets: $13.90M
  • Current Assets: $3.52M
  • Total Liabilities: $7.93M
  • Total Equity: $5.59M

Despite the increase in overall assets, NextTrip continues to grapple with a working capital deficit of $1,477,647, reflecting the challenges associated with financing its expansion and operational costs.

3. Cash Flow Analysis

NextTrip's cash flow statement for Q2 2026 shows a net cash increase of $1.70 million, underscoring the company's efforts to enhance liquidity. The cash flows were generated primarily from financing activities, which provided $1.60 million, including $1.11 million from debt repayments and $486.5K from equity issuance.

Cash Flow Summary

  • Net Cash from Operating Activities: $572.3K
  • Net Cash from Investing Activities: -$470.6K
  • Net Cash from Financing Activities: $1.60M

This positive cash flow position is vital for NextTrip as it navigates ongoing investments and operational costs associated with its growth strategy.

4. Strategic Initiatives and Future Outlook

NextTrip's growth strategy is underscored by several recent acquisitions, including TA Pipeline LLC and Five Star Alliance, which have significantly bolstered its capabilities in the group travel sector and luxury travel offerings, respectively. Furthermore, strategic partnerships, such as the collaboration with Intimate Hotels of Barbados, are expected to enhance the company's service offerings and expand its market reach.

Focus on Product Innovation

NextTrip continues to leverage its proprietary booking engine, NXT2.0, to integrate direct contracts and third-party inventory, providing a seamless travel booking experience. The company is also focusing on launching new products, such as NextTrip Cruise, aimed at diversifying its service portfolio and increasing revenue streams.
